Are induction cookers easy to clean?
By Forinfos - 10/10/2025 - 0 comments
Any spills made on the surface of an induction cooker, such as those from food or liquids, are easier to clean as only a certain part of the appliance heats up. With a recessed coil design, an induction cooker is less likely to bake any food spills on its surface.
Due to its glass ceramic construction, an induction cooker is more likely to suffer from abrasions and scratches to its surface. Clean an induction cooker on a daily basis using cloth and a ceramic cooktop cleaner. Heavy-duty cleaning can also be done by using a combination of vinegar and a razor blade to scrape off any sticky residue.
